ELECTRICAL HARDWARE ENGINEER, AI SATELLITES (STARMIND) SpaceX is leveraging its experience deploying and operating the world’s largest satellite constellation to develop Starmind, a new constellation of satellites capturing solar energy in space to power low-cost, high-performance AI compute for Earth. Realizing this vision demands highly reliable, high performance electrical hardware ranging from power electronics, high speed digital systems, mixed signal designs, robust avionics, networking, and custom compute electronics. These systems must operate in the extreme environment of space while delivering the connectivity, control, power distribution, and processing needed for orbital AI inference. We are seeking best-in-class Electrical Hardware Engineers to own the full lifecycle of the electronics that make Starmind possible. You’ll apply deep electrical engineering skill sets at the intersection of power conversion and distribution, high-speed digital communications, analog design, network integration, thermal management, signal integrity, and on-orbit compute to create the hardware backbone for next-generation space-based AI infrastructure. We design, build, test, and operate all parts of the system. Your work sits at the intersection of electrical, mechanical, thermal analysis, software, and networking engineering that enables orbital compute capability. Challenges range from high-speed digital communications, analog, network system integration, power electronics, RF/optical devices, and high-performance compute electronics for space. Your work will include everything from system design and schematic capture to PCB layout oversight; as well as hardware troubleshooting to driving requirements for the underlying silicon and complete product production and test. This also includes driving successful business outcomes across interdisciplinary subsystems of the satellite, inclusive of mechanical and software engineering peers among other engineering disciplines. Sub-teams include: Avionics : The backbone of Starmind satellites are the bus avionics systems which control the vehicle, convert and distribute kilowatts of power, route high-speed vehicle and user/compute traffic, and connect satellites to each other via our state-of-the-art Space Lasers! The team is responsible for the design, development, and ultimate success of these avionics systems from concept to grave. Payload : The Payload team is responsible for the design of custom AI compute electronics that push the forefront of AI chip performance, interconnectivity, and cluster size. Everything from high-power AI chips to high throughput network switching to high density storage conversion. The team owns the design, development, and ultimate success of this hardware from concept to grave.
